seminar:10g:performance
문서의 이전 판입니다!
오라클 사전관리
목표
사용자에게 영향을 미치기 전에 일반적인 문제를 해결할 수 있도록 데이타베이스를 사전에 모니터링 합니다.
데이타베이스 진단관리(ADDM : Automatic Database Diagnotic Management) 환경에서 테스트를 진행합니다.
테이블스페이스 생성
로컬관리방식의 TBSADDM 테이블스페이스를 생성합니다.
해당 addm1.dbf 데이타파일은 50M입니다.
ASSM(Automatic Segment Space Management)를 사용하지 않도록 설정합니다.
사용자 생성
ID/PW가 ADDM/ADDM 인 사용자를 생성합니다.
TBSADDM 이 기본 테이블스페이스이며, TEMP 가 임시 테이블스페이스로 지정합니다.
ADDM 사용자에게 CONNECT,RESOURCE 및 DBA 롤을 부여합니다.
테이블 통계 수집
DBMS_ADVISOR 패키지를 이용하여 데이타베이스 작업시간을 30분으로 설정합니다.
ADDM 사용자로 ADDM 테이블을 삭제 → 생성 후 이 테이블의 통계를 수집합니다.
AWR(Automatic Workload Repository)에 스냅샷을 생성합니다.
EM의 Performance 페이지를 연다.
15초마다 refresh 하여 실시간 성능 데이타를 확인한다.
Average Active Sessions 그래프에 스파이크가 표시되면, 그 내용을 분석한다.
Database Home 페이지로 이동한 후 아래쪽의 Advisor Central을 누릅니다.
ADDM 을 선택한 후, View Result를 누른다.
ADDM 상의 Recommendations 에서 아래의 내용을 확인한다.
ADDM 테이블에 ASSM 기능을 사용하도록 권장하고 있다.
테이블스페이스 생성
ASSM 을 사용하는 테이블스페이스를 생성한다.
재 테스트
이전과 다른 상황을 볼 수 있다.
더 이상 스키마 관련 권장 사항이 없다.
해결완료.
seminar/10g/performance.1205597136.txt.gz · 마지막으로 수정됨: 2008/03/16 01:05 저자 starlits